Global water technology company, Xylem (NYSE:XYL), has today
unveiled a breakthrough solution to support the efficient removal
of solids in water treatment applications. Xylem’s new Leopold Texler lamella clarifier is unique to the
market as its lamellas are made from a recyclable, hydrophobic
geotextile material – a durable, high-density polyethylene (HDPE) –
which reduces service and maintenance requirements while cutting
solids by more than 80%.
Current lamella plate clarifiers are made from heavy stainless
steel plates which require extensive support structures and
significant capital investment. When exposed to sun, steel reflects
ultra-violet (UV) rays and promotes algae growth in the clarifier,
reducing the clarification performance and requiring regular,
manual cleaning. The Leopold Texler system uses hydrophobic
geotextile, a woven HDPE which naturally repels water and reduces
the need for cleaning. The flexible design allows for
cost-effective retrofitting by using existing rectangular basins,
which significantly reduces the overall construction costs while
increasing the flow capacity by up to 100%*. Carbon dioxide (CO2)
footprint for raw material production is reduced by approximately
80% due to a change in material from virgin stainless steel to
virgin HDPE, along with reduced material weight.
Texler comes with a UV cover to prevent algae growth and protect
against debris entering the clarifier. Unlike steel plates, HDPE is
also 100% corrosion free. This extends the lifetime of the product
and significantly reduces service and maintenance requirements. An
innovative trough cover design provides a catwalk for operators to
access the system for servicing, eliminating exposure to slippery
walking surfaces.

Xylem’s Leopold Texler employs a proven lamella clarifier design
feature whereby lamella sheets are installed at an inclined 55°
angle to significantly expand the clarification surface area.
Solids settle on the lamella sheets as water flows through trough
covers featuring an integrated v-notch weir, resulting in even
distribution of flow throughout the clarifier. As a result, water
treatment capacity of existing rectangular clarification systems
can be increased by up to 100%, with over 80% reduction in solids
and turbidity values starting as low as 1 NTU. The Texler
solution’s modular design allows for easy maintenance as each
lamella sheet can be easily removed independently.
*Compared to rectangular clarification systems.
